ABOUT

What exactly does it do?

Bittensor Subnet 23, known as Nuance, is designed to transform online discourse by incentivizing users to contribute factual, nuanced, and insightful content on social platforms, starting with X. In a digital landscape often overwhelmed by noise, clickbait, and misinformation, Nuance aims to reward clarity and truth over viral sensationalism. It operates as an incentive layer within the Bittensor ecosystem, encouraging users to post replies that add value to conversations—think clarity, context, and intellectual depth—rather than chasing likes or retweets.

The subnet evaluates these contributions based on their factuality, tone, and alignment with meaningful discourse, rewarding users with TAO, Bittensor’s native token, when their posts genuinely enrich public conversation. Unlike traditional social media algorithms that prioritize engagement for ad revenue, Nuance focuses on quality, using a curated list of over 400,000 Sybil-resistant accounts to measure authentic engagement and even offers bonuses for high-quality discussions related to Bittensor itself. By fostering a decentralized community that values signal over noise, Nuance challenges the manipulative tendencies of media giants and aims to create a fairer, more transparent way for people to engage with contemporary issues.

PURPOSE

What exactly is the 'product/build'?

Nuance isn’t a standalone platform but an innovative incentive layer integrated into the Bittensor network, specifically designed to enhance global discourse on social media. The “product” is a protocol that rewards users for posting thoughtful, factual replies on X, with plans to expand to other platforms in the future.

Miners, who are the primary participants, link their X accounts to their Bittensor UID and post replies to existing conversations. These replies are then fetched by validators using the Desearch AI API and evaluated for their quality—assessed on factuality, nuance, and tone with the help of Rayon Labs’ scoring system. The process ensures that only contributions that move conversations forward are rewarded, not those that simply garner the most clicks. Engagement is measured strictly from verified, Sybil-resistant accounts to prevent manipulation, and miners earn TAO based on how well their posts align with the subnet’s principles of clarity and insight.

Additionally, the system uses an Exponential Moving Average (EMA) to calculate scores, ensuring rewards are distributed dynamically and fairly over time. In essence, Nuance builds a decentralized swarm of contributors who act as a counterforce to the internet’s tendency to reward shallow content, creating a space where intelligence and truth can scale.

 

Technical Architecture

The technical architecture of Nuance is built to seamlessly integrate with both the Bittensor network and social platforms like X, ensuring a robust and scalable system for evaluating and rewarding discourse. Miners begin by committing their X accounts on-chain, updating their account descriptions with a corresponding signature to verify their identity. Validators then query these on-chain commits to retrieve the miners’ X accounts and discover new posts, focusing primarily on replies since they’re easier to track on X. These posts are filtered through Large Language Models (LLMs) to ensure they are nuanced and relevant to specific subjects, such as Bittensor-related topics, before being evaluated further. Validators analyze interactions with these posts, ensuring they come from a pre-vetted list of over 400,000 Sybil-resistant accounts and filtering for positivity to avoid rewarding toxic engagement.

The scoring process is meticulous: interactions are scored based on the influence of the engaging user, such as their follower count, with higher scores for more influential users. Finally, miners’ overall scores are calculated using an Exponential Moving Average (EMA), which provides a fair and dynamic reward system that adapts to ongoing performance. This architecture not only ensures transparency and trustlessness but also allows Nuance to scale as it potentially expands to other platforms, maintaining its focus on rewarding quality over quantity in online conversations.

WHO

Team Info

The project operates as a community-driven initiative within the Bittensor ecosystem, reflecting the decentralized ethos of the network where anyone can propose and build a subnet. Notably, a co-founder of Bittensor, known on X as @const_reborn, has publicly endorsed Nuance, praising the team for building on Bittensor’s vision of a transparent, consensus-driven information ecosystem. In a quote shared by @CryptoZPunisher, @const_reborn highlighted the potential of a system where the goals of information providers are voteable and based on consensus, suggesting that Nuance’s approach aligns with this ideal by using a swarm of aligned agents to evolve discourse.

While the exact team composition remains undisclosed, the responsiveness of the NuanceNetwork team—acknowledged by @CryptoZPunisher for addressing questions about recent changes—indicates a group committed to communication and community engagement. It’s worth clarifying that Zuvu AI, formerly SocialTensor, is not the creator of Nuance; Zuvu has scaled four other Bittensor subnets and partnered with Vana in February 2025 to enhance subnet diversity, but there’s no direct link to Nuance’s development.

FUTURE

Roadmap

A significant milestone is the upcoming launch of its official website, expected one week after April 7, 2025—around April 14, 2025—which will provide more details on its mission, progress, and how users can get involved. The subnet has already made strides in accessibility by updating its links on Magellan, a Bittensor community tool, making it easier for users to track its development and participate.

Looking ahead, Nuance aims to expand beyond X to other social platforms, as indicated in its GitHub documentation, which notes the system’s adaptability for future growth. This expansion will likely involve refining its validator and miner setups to handle different platform dynamics while maintaining its focus on rewarding nuanced discourse. Nuance may play a role in shaping broader Bittensor initiatives, potentially influencing how decentralized information systems evolve. For now, the immediate focus is on building its community—encouraging users to “join the movement” and “speak with weight”—as it establishes itself as a key player in the fight against online noise.
